Claude-skill-registry inworld
Inworld TTS API. Covers voice cloning, audio markups, timestamps. Keywords: text-to-speech, visemes.
install
source · Clone the upstream repo
git clone https://github.com/majiayu000/claude-skill-registry
Claude Code · Install into ~/.claude/skills/
T=$(mktemp -d) && git clone --depth=1 https://github.com/majiayu000/claude-skill-registry "$T" && mkdir -p ~/.claude/skills && cp -r "$T/skills/data/inworld" ~/.claude/skills/majiayu000-claude-skill-registry-inworld && rm -rf "$T"
manifest:
skills/data/inworld/SKILL.mdsource content
Inworld AI
Text-to-Speech platform with voice cloning, audio markups, and timestamp alignment.
Quick Navigation
| Topic | Reference |
|---|---|
| Installation | installation.md |
| Voice Cloning | cloning.md |
| Voice Control | voice-control.md |
| API Reference | api.md |
When to Use
- Text-to-speech audio generation
- Voice cloning from 5-15 seconds of audio
- Emotion-controlled speech (
,[happy]
, etc.)[sad] - Word/phoneme timestamps for lip sync
- Custom pronunciation with IPA
Models
| Model | ID | Latency | Price |
|---|---|---|---|
| TTS 1.5 Max | | ~200ms | $10/1M chars |
| TTS 1.5 Mini | | ~120ms | $5/1M chars |
Minimal Example
import requests, base64, os response = requests.post( "https://api.inworld.ai/tts/v1/voice", headers={"Authorization": f"Basic {os.getenv('INWORLD_API_KEY')}"}, json={"text": "Hello!", "voiceId": "Ashley", "modelId": "inworld-tts-1.5-max"} ) audio = base64.b64decode(response.json()['audioContent'])
Key Features
- 15 languages — en, zh, ja, ko, ru, it, es, pt, fr, de, pl, nl, hi, he, ar
- Instant cloning — 5-15 seconds audio, no training
- Audio markups —
,[happy]
,[laughing]
(English only)[sigh] - Timestamps — word, phoneme, viseme timing for lip sync
- Streaming —
endpoint/voice:stream
Prohibitions
- Audio markups work only in English
- Use ONE emotion markup at text beginning
- Match voice language to text language
- Instant cloning may not work for children's voices or unique accents
Links
- Docs: https://docs.inworld.ai/docs/tts/tts
- Platform: https://platform.inworld.ai/